fight: desktop-base vs kubuntu-settings-desktop vs fontconfig-common:

Bug #2078589 reported by Tornfrost
84
This bug affects 10 people
Affects Status Importance Assigned to Milestone
kubuntu-settings (Ubuntu)
Confirmed
Undecided
Unassigned
ubuntu-release-upgrader (Ubuntu)
Confirmed
Undecided
Unassigned

Bug Description

The error popping up during the upgrade process says Could not calculate the upgrade. An unresolvable problem occurred while calculating the upgrade. If none of this applies, then please report this bug using the command 'ubuntu-bug ubuntu-release-upgrader-core' in a terminal. If you want to investigate this yourself the log files in '/var/log/dist-upgrade' will contain details about the upgrade. Specifically, look at 'main.log' and 'apt.log'.

ProblemType: Bug
DistroRelease: Ubuntu 22.04
Package: ubuntu-release-upgrader-core 1:22.04.19
ProcVersionSignature: Ubuntu 6.8.0-40.40~22.04.3-generic 6.8.12
Uname: Linux 6.8.0-40-generic x86_64
NonfreeKernelModules: nvidia_modeset nvidia
ApportVersion: 2.20.11-0ubuntu82.6
Architecture: amd64
CasperMD5CheckResult: pass
CrashDB: ubuntu
CrashReports:
 664:1000:124:0:2024-08-30 10:13:56.619993377 -0700:2024-08-30 10:13:56.619993377 -0700:/var/crash/_usr_share_code_code.1000.upload
 640:0:124:169696:2024-08-31 12:36:47.809673198 -0700:2024-08-31 12:36:47.809673198 -0700:/var/crash/_usr_bin_do-release-upgrade.0.crash
 640:1000:124:9988448:2024-08-30 10:13:55.618993282 -0700:2024-08-30 10:13:56.645992933 -0700:/var/crash/_usr_share_code_code.1000.crash
 600:116:124:37:2024-08-30 10:13:57.323981350 -0700:2024-08-30 10:13:57.323981350 -0700:/var/crash/_usr_share_code_code.1000.uploaded
CurrentDesktop: KDE
Date: Sat Aug 31 13:22:58 2024
InstallationDate: Installed on 2023-11-05 (300 days ago)
InstallationMedia: Kubuntu 22.04.3 LTS "Jammy Jellyfish" - Release amd64 (20230807.1)
PackageArchitecture: all
SourcePackage: ubuntu-release-upgrader
UpgradeStatus: Upgraded to jammy on 2024-08-31 (0 days ago)
VarLogDistupgradeTermlog:

Revision history for this message
Tornfrost (tornfrost) wrote :
Revision history for this message
Julian Andres Klode (juliank) wrote :

Due to the seeming lack of the actual failure in the main log for the Qt frontend, it does seem to be the continuing fight desktop-base vs kubuntu-settings-desktop vs fontconfig-common:

Investigating (19) fontconfig-config:amd64 < 2.13.1-4.2ubuntu5 -> 2.15.0-1.1ubuntu2 @ii umU Ib >
Broken fontconfig-config:amd64 Breaks on kubuntu-settings-desktop:amd64 < 1:22.04.10 | 1:24.04.12 @ii umH > (< 1:23.04.3)
  Considering kubuntu-settings-desktop:amd64 1 as a solution to fontconfig-config:amd64 59
  Upgrading kubuntu-settings-desktop:amd64 due to Breaks field in fontconfig-config:amd64
Investigating (19) kubuntu-settings-desktop:amd64 < 1:22.04.10 -> 1:24.04.12 @ii umU Ib >
Broken kubuntu-settings-desktop:amd64 Conflicts on desktop-base:amd64 < 11.0.3ubuntu1 -> 12.0.6+nmu1ubuntu1 @ii umU >
  Considering desktop-base:amd64 3 as a solution to kubuntu-settings-desktop:amd64 1
  MarkKeep kubuntu-settings-desktop:amd64 < 1:22.04.10 -> 1:24.04.12 @ii umU Ib > FU=0
  Holding Back kubuntu-settings-desktop:amd64 rather than change desktop-base:amd64

I also see

Broken libpcap0.8t64:amd64 Depends on libibverbs1:amd64 < none | 50.0-2build2 @un umH > (>= 1.1.6)
  Considering libibverbs1:amd64 0 as a solution to libpcap0.8t64:amd64 18
  MarkKeep libpcap0.8t64:amd64 < none -> 1.10.4-4.1ubuntu3 @un umN Ib > FU=0
  Holding Back libpcap0.8t64:amd64 rather than change libibverbs1:amd64

which is particularly complex.

It in turn:

Investigating (0) libkf5sysguard-bin:amd64 < none -> 4:5.27.11-0ubuntu3 @un uN Ib >
Broken libkf5sysguard-bin:amd64 Depends on libpcap0.8t64:amd64 < none | 1.10.4-4.1ubuntu3 @un umH > (>= 1.0.0)
  Considering libpcap0.8t64:amd64 18 as a solution to libkf5sysguard-bin:amd64 4
  MarkKeep libkf5sysguard-bin:amd64 < none -> 4:5.27.11-0ubuntu3 @un uN Ib > FU=0
  Holding Back libkf5sysguard-bin:amd64 rather than change libpcap0.8t64:amd64

then:

Broken kubuntu-desktop:amd64 Depends on libkf5sysguard-bin:amd64 < none | 4:5.27.11-0ubuntu3 @un uH >
  Considering libkf5sysguard-bin:amd64 4 as a solution to kubuntu-desktop:amd64 0
  MarkKeep kubuntu-desktop:amd64 < 1.418.1 -> 1.451 @ii umU Ib > FU=0
  Holding Back kubuntu-desktop:amd64 rather than change libkf5sysguard-bin:amd64

But I'm afraid I don't have a solution handy here.

Revision history for this message
Launchpad Janitor (janitor) wrote :

Status changed to 'Confirmed' because the bug affects multiple users.

Changed in ubuntu-release-upgrader (Ubuntu):
status: New → Confirmed
summary: - Upgrade to 24.04 fails.
+ fight: desktop-base vs kubuntu-settings-desktop vs fontconfig-common:
Revision history for this message
Launchpad Janitor (janitor) wrote :

Status changed to 'Confirmed' because the bug affects multiple users.

Changed in kubuntu-settings (Ubuntu):
status: New → Confirmed
tags: added: rls-nn-incoming
Revision history for this message
Julian Andres Klode (juliank) wrote :

Note for libpcap0.8t64 a smaller reproducer can be found in https://bugs.launchpad.net/ubuntu/+source/ubuntu-release-upgrader/+bug/2078579

Revision history for this message
Tim Wood (4til7) wrote :

A bug I filed has been marked as a duplicate of this one. There seems to be a fair amount of effort here to dissect the various log files in '/var/log/dist-upgrade' ('main.log', 'apt.log').

main.log is 1331 lines long. Roughly 2/3rds follow a "Searching for replacement for ....Failed to find a replacement for...." pattern

apt.log is considerable larger (4205 lines). The tail end of the file is full of entries describing "Broken [package]"

Any help or suggestions welcome

Revision history for this message
Tim Wood (4til7) wrote :

Follow up on my prior comment with second log file

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.